#b54803 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#b54803 is composed of 71% red, 28.2% green and 1.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 60.2% magenta, 98.3%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 23.3 degrees, a saturation of 96.7% and a lightness of 36.1%. #b54803 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ff9006 with #6b0000. Closest websafe color is: #cc3300.

#b54803 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#b54803 has RGB values of R:181, G:72, B:3 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.6, Y:0.98,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 11880451.

Shades and Tints of #b54803
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#070300 is the darkest color, while #fff8f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#b54803
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#605b58 is the less saturated color, while #b54803 is the most saturated one.
